My first cricket match

I still remember, Kuppusamy uncle once came to my home when I was studying fifth standard and said that he is playing basket ball for SSP team. He asked my dad to allow me to come to ground daily. Thats how I started playing games. First I used to play basket ball and after some time I was interested in cricket too. Daily I have to cross the cricket ground and then reach the basket ball ground. I used to see them practicing at nets and I liked the game so much. I started going to the nets. The people who are on nets would not allow to take the bat unless he is fit for the game. Daily I used to take catch practice and field in the nets. It went for two years in the same manner. One of the players in the SSP cricket team (Soundhar sir) joined my school as PT teacher. He knows that I was going to the nets daily and he selected me in the school senior team when I was studying 9th. Its very rare a 9th standard student gets selected to a senior cricket team in my school because only 10th standard students would be selected for the team. My PT sir didn't know how effectively I would bat. My first match was against Bala Barathi school at my home ground. We were chasing and our team batsmen failed completely and I was sent after 7 wickets fell down. I played two sweeps and a square cut which impressed my PT sir a lot. He didn't think I would play strokes. I was run out that match and I scored 7 runs and I was the highest scorer in that match. You might think how other batsmen would have batted !! But this performance didn't fetch me a place in the team.

Three months after my first match our school participated in Goldenites cricket tournament conducted by Golden Gates school, Salem. Luckily I was selected in the squad and I knew that definitely I would not be in the playing eleven. Our first match was against our rival Holy Cross. The tournament was conducted in Sona engineering college ground. We started from our school around 7 am and our team opening batsmen escaped an accident and the driver of that vehicle scolded him too much. He felt so bad and he came along with us to the match. Finally when our PT sir was writing playing eleven he went to him and said he cannot play as he was feeling feverish after that incident. Thats how I came to the playing eleven. Our team captain Murali won the toss and he elected to bat. My PT sir asked me to pad up and be ready to open the innings. I was shocked as I have never played at position one !!! I was ready and everyone from my team gave me lot of advice. My PT sir asked me to stay in the crease for atleast ten overs and play my natural game. He asked me to hit only the loose balls. Selva and I entered the ground and Selva asked me to face the first ball !! I didn't wear helmet and I was fearing what to do when a bouncer was bowled. I also made up my mind that if I play well in that match I can find a secure place in the team. I started very slowly but confidently. I used to take single and give strike to Selva. He on the other end used to hit fours and sixes. I hit 17 runs in that match which was so much valuable and I stayed for exactly ten overs. We won that match. My PT sir was so much satisfied with my performance and I found a secure place as opening batsman in my school team. We were runners up in that tournament.
